farion1231 e87f206905 实现完美的浮动通知系统
- 添加自定义通知组件替代阻塞式alert
- 浮动定位不影响页面布局,宽度自适应内容
- 支持成功/错误两种样式,渐变背景+阴影效果
- 实现完整的淡入淡出动画,原地显示隐藏
- 重启提示显示4秒,普通操作反馈2-3秒
- 智能定时器管理,支持动画完成后清理

用户体验:切换供应商后优雅提示"请重启Claude Code终端以生效"
2025-08-06 16:16:09 +08:00
2025-08-06 16:16:09 +08:00
2025-08-04 22:16:26 +08:00
2025-08-04 22:16:26 +08:00
2025-08-04 22:16:26 +08:00
2025-08-04 22:16:26 +08:00

Claude Code 供应商切换器

一个用于管理和切换 Claude Code 不同供应商配置的桌面应用。

功能特性

  • 🔄 一键切换不同供应商Anthropic、OpenRouter 等)
  • 🔍 实时监控供应商状态和响应时间
  • 支持添加自定义供应商
  • 🎨 简洁美观的图形界面
  • 🔒 安全存储 API 密钥

开发

# 安装依赖
npm install

# 开发模式
npm run dev

# 构建应用
npm run build

# 打包发布
npm run dist

使用说明

  1. 点击"添加供应商"添加你的 API 配置
  2. 系统会自动检测每个供应商的状态
  3. 选择要使用的供应商,点击单选按钮切换
  4. 配置会自动保存到 Claude Code 的配置文件中

技术栈

  • Electron
  • React
  • TypeScript
  • Vite

License

MIT

Description
Languages
TypeScript 58.7%
Rust 33.4%
HTML 6.1%
JavaScript 1.5%
CSS 0.3%